Curtis_Lowe wrote:
I find it interesting that no one asked if it was manual or automatic. Perhaps this was assumed as most who "drive" these class of cars [two seater sports cars] particularly the ones mentioned in this thread like to shift?


The PDK is a shiftable 6 speed dual clutch “automatic” transmission. You can put it in gear and go or work your way through the gears using paddle shifters on the steering wheel.
Also the boxer is an entry level Porsche, the 911 is its cooler faster more expensive big brother. Boxter and Cayman are mid engine and are perfectly balanced front to rear so more forgiving than the rear engine 911 in very aggressive cornering. 911 is much more expensive.
